DC Universe Online takes us to Bizarro World

Filed under: Super-hero, Screenshots, News items

Sony Online Entertainment revealed a brand new addition to DC Universe Online Friday: Bizarro. Even if you're not already familiar with the character, you can pretty much assume that anything with a name like that is going to be probably evil and definitely awesome. So who is this guy? DCUO provides a brief backstory for anyone living in a cave, and for the sake of moving on and getting to the good part, we'll go with that: "In hopes of having a Superman of his very own, Lex Luthor called upon his top scientist Dr. Teng to scan and replicate the hero's genetic structure. Due to complications in the construction of the carbon copy, their results gave birth to a monstrous menace, Bizarro."

Bizarro's the polar opposite of Superman. Where Superman has heat vision and freeze breath, Bizarro has freeze vision and flame breath. Best of all (or worst of all, depending on your outlook) Kryptonite gives Bizarro strength. Following this train of logic, it seems like Bizarro would also be really slow, but that's no fun.
